A modern kutat\u00e1sok kimutatt\u00e1k, hogy a Wenbu f\u0151 k\u00e9miai \u00f6sszetev\u0151i flavonoidok \u00e9s polifenolos vegy\u00fcletek. Gy\u00f3gy\u00e1szati r\u00e9szei zsenge \u00e1gak, z\u00f6ld sz\u00edn\u0171ek, lapos jelleg\u0171ek \u00e9s enyh\u00e9n keserny\u00e9s \u00edz\u0171ek. A s\u00e1rga v\u00edz betegs\u00e9g, a bels\u0151 \u00fcregek m\u00e9rgez\u0151 h\u0151s\u00e9g\u00e9nek \u00e9s a sz\u00e9tsz\u00f3rt ki\u00fct\u00e9sek kezel\u00e9s\u00e9re haszn\u00e1lj\u00e1k. Olyan betegs\u00e9gekn\u00e9l is alkalmazz\u00e1k, mint a pestis, a v\u00e9rh\u0151s\u00e9g, a m\u00e9rgez\u0151 h\u0151 szindr\u00f3ma, a kanyar\u00f3s \u00e1tl\u00e1tszatlans\u00e1g \u00e9s a torokf\u00e1j\u00e1s. A \"kr\u00f3nikus hasmen\u00e9s\" alapvet\u0151 patogenezise a l\u00e9phi\u00e1ny, a nedves h\u0151 \u00e9s a qi \u00e9s a v\u00e9r k\u00f6z\u00f6tti diszharm\u00f3nia felhalmoz\u00f3d\u00e1sa, m\u00edg a \"v\u00e9rh\u0151\" fontos patog\u00e9n t\u00e9nyez\u0151 a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s akt\u00edv szakasz\u00e1ban. A modern farmakol\u00f3giai kutat\u00e1sok kimutatt\u00e1k, hogy az Onbu antibakteri\u00e1lis, gyullad\u00e1scs\u00f6kkent\u0151, f\u00e1jdalomcsillap\u00edt\u00f3, reumaellenes, f\u00e1radts\u00e1g elleni \u00e9s antioxid\u00e1ns hat\u00e1ssal is rendelkezik.<br \/>\nA f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s (UC) a vastagb\u00e9l kr\u00f3nikus gyullad\u00e1sos betegs\u00e9ge, amelynek etiol\u00f3gi\u00e1ja tiszt\u00e1zatlan. Az elv\u00e1ltoz\u00e1sok a vastagb\u00e9l ny\u00e1lkah\u00e1rty\u00e1j\u00e1ra \u00e9s szubmuk\u00f3z\u00e1j\u00e1ra korl\u00e1toz\u00f3dnak, \u00e9s a f\u0151 t\u00fcnetek a hasi f\u00e1jdalom, hasmen\u00e9s, ny\u00e1lk\u00e1s, gennyes, v\u00e9res sz\u00e9klet stb. Az \u00e1llapot hajlamos a ki\u00fajul\u00e1sra \u00e9s nehezen gy\u00f3gy\u00edthat\u00f3. Az UC kezel\u00e9s\u00e9nek f\u0151 eszk\u00f6zei jelenleg az immunszuppressz\u00e1nsok, a kortikoszteroidok \u00e9s a n\u00e1trium-aminoszalicil\u00e1t k\u00e9sz\u00edtm\u00e9nyek, amelyeknek jelent\u0151s r\u00f6vid t\u00e1v\u00fa kezel\u00e9si hat\u00e1suk van, de vannak probl\u00e9m\u00e1k, mint p\u00e9ld\u00e1ul a nagym\u00e9rt\u00e9k\u0171 mell\u00e9khat\u00e1sok \u00e9s a fenntarthatatlans\u00e1g. M\u00e9g nem vil\u00e1gos, hogy az Onbu ter\u00e1pi\u00e1s hat\u00e1ssal van-e az UC-re. kereszt\u00fcl 23 akt\u00edv Wenbu-komponenst sz\u0171rte. A \"Weng Bu Active Ingredient UC\" h\u00e1l\u00f3zati diagram szerint a legt\u00f6bb egyez\u00e9st mutat\u00f3 5 komponens a piretroid, a demetil\u00e1lt piretroid, a rein, az izorhamnetin \u00e9s a csersav. He et al. kutat\u00e1sai azt mutatj\u00e1k, hogy a csersavnak farmakol\u00f3giai hat\u00e1sai vannak, p\u00e9ld\u00e1ul antioxid\u00e1ns \u00e9s gyullad\u00e1scs\u00f6kkent\u0151 tulajdons\u00e1gai. Zheng \u00e9s munkat\u00e1rsai meg\u00e1llap\u00edtott\u00e1k, hogy a csersav jelent\u0151sen cs\u00f6kkenti a TNF - \u03b1, IL-1 \u03b2 \u00e9s NO felszabadul\u00e1s\u00e1t az\u00e1ltal, hogy g\u00e1tolja az olyan \u00fatvonalakat, mint a MAPK\/I \u03ba B - \u03b1\/NF - \u03ba B\/COX, ez\u00e1ltal jav\u00edtva az UC-t. A Rhein tumorellenes, antibakteri\u00e1lis \u00e9s gyullad\u00e1scs\u00f6kkent\u0151 hat\u00e1s\u00fa, \u00e9s vizsg\u00e1latok kimutatt\u00e1k, hogy a c\u00e9lfeh\u00e9rj\u00e9k, p\u00e9ld\u00e1ul a JAK2 g\u00e1tl\u00e1s\u00e1val g\u00e1tolja a gyullad\u00e1sos jelek tov\u00e1bb\u00edt\u00e1s\u00e1t, cs\u00f6kkenti a gyullad\u00e1sos faktorok felszabadul\u00e1s\u00e1t, \u00e9s enyh\u00edti a k\u00f3ros immunfunkci\u00f3 okozta gyullad\u00e1sos v\u00e1laszt az UC-ben. Az izorhamnetin (ISO) egy term\u00e9szetes kis molekul\u00e1j\u00fa flavonoid vegy\u00fclet, amely sz\u00e9les k\u00f6rben jelen van k\u00fcl\u00f6nb\u00f6z\u0151 n\u00f6v\u00e9nyekben, \u00e9s sz\u00e1mos biol\u00f3giai funkci\u00f3val rendelkezik, p\u00e9ld\u00e1ul gyullad\u00e1scs\u00f6kkent\u0151 \u00e9s v\u00edrusellenes hat\u00e1ssal. Az ISO gyullad\u00e1scs\u00f6kkent\u0151 \u00e9s ter\u00e1pi\u00e1s hat\u00e1st gyakorolhat a gyullad\u00e1sos b\u00e9lgyullad\u00e1sra az MPO aktivit\u00e1s\u00e1nak g\u00e1tl\u00e1s\u00e1val, a pro-inflammatorikus medi\u00e1torok (TNF - \u03b1, IL-2, IL-6) felszabadul\u00e1s\u00e1nak g\u00e1tl\u00e1s\u00e1val \u00e9s az NF - \u03ba B jel\u00e1tviteli \u00fatvonal leszab\u00e1lyoz\u00e1s\u00e1val. A keresztez\u00e9s ut\u00e1n 111 potenci\u00e1lis c\u00e9lpontot kaptunk a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s kezel\u00e9s\u00e9re. Az \"Onbu Active Ingredient UC\" h\u00e1l\u00f3zat fel\u00e9p\u00edt\u00e9s\u00e9vel felt\u00e1rt\u00e1k az Onbu molekul\u00e1ris mechanizmus\u00e1t a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s kezel\u00e9s\u00e9ben; Az Onbu kulcsfontoss\u00e1g\u00fa c\u00e9lpontjainak el\u0151rejelz\u00e9s\u00e9vel a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s kezel\u00e9s\u00e9ben a feh\u00e9rje k\u00f6lcs\u00f6nhat\u00e1si h\u00e1l\u00f3zatokon kereszt\u00fcl a PPI h\u00e1l\u00f3zatelemz\u00e9s kimutatta, hogy az Onbu ter\u00e1pi\u00e1s hat\u00e1st gyakorolhat a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1sra olyan c\u00e9lfeh\u00e9rj\u00e9k szab\u00e1lyoz\u00e1s\u00e1val, mint a TNF, CASP3, EGFR, PTGS2 \u00e9s HSP90AA1. Ezek a g\u00e9nek k\u00f6zvetlen\u00fcl vagy k\u00f6zvetve olyan folyamatokban vesznek r\u00e9szt, mint a sejtgyullad\u00e1s, az apopt\u00f3zis \u00e9s az oxidat\u00edv stressz. A TNF - \u03b1 a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s kezel\u00e9s\u00e9nek kulcsfontoss\u00e1g\u00fa c\u00e9lpontja. Vizsg\u00e1latok kimutatt\u00e1k, hogy a TNF - \u03b1 szintje emelkedett a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1sban szenved\u0151 betegek sz\u00e9kletmint\u00e1iban \u00e9s vastagb\u00e9lny\u00e1lkah\u00e1rtya-biopszi\u00e1s mint\u00e1iban. A TNF - \u03b1 elleni monoklon\u00e1lis antitestek biol\u00f3giai aktivit\u00e1suk blokkol\u00e1s\u00e1val gyullad\u00e1scs\u00f6kkent\u0151 hat\u00e1st \u00e9rhetnek el. Az anti TNF - \u03b1 monoklon\u00e1lis antitestek j\u00f3 ter\u00e1pi\u00e1s hat\u00e1ssal rendelkeznek a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s kezel\u00e9s\u00e9ben. A kaszp\u00e1zok r\u00e9szt vesznek a sejt apopt\u00f3zisban, \u00e9s a kaszp\u00e1z 3 (CASP3) fontos szerepet j\u00e1tszik a sejt apopt\u00f3zis folyamat\u00e1ban. A f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s el\u0151fordul\u00e1sa szorosan \u00f6sszef\u00fcgg a sejt apopt\u00f3zissal. \u00c1llatk\u00eds\u00e9rletek kimutatt\u00e1k, hogy a CASP3-tartalom a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s modellcsoportj\u00e1nak b\u00e9lny\u00e1lkah\u00e1rty\u00e1j\u00e1ban jelent\u0151sen megn\u00f6vekedett, \u00e9s a hat\u00e9kony gy\u00f3gyszeres kezel\u00e9s ut\u00e1n az expresszi\u00f3s szintje lecs\u00f6kkent, \u00e9s a vastagb\u00e9lsejtek apopt\u00f3zis\u00e1nak ar\u00e1nya jelent\u0151sen cs\u00f6kken. A prosztaciklin-endoperoxid-szint\u00e1z (PTGS2) feh\u00e9rje t\u00f6bb gyullad\u00e1sos jel\u00e1tviteli \u00fatvonalban is r\u00e9szt vesz, \u00e9s ennek a feh\u00e9rj\u00e9nek a g\u00e1tl\u00e1sa cs\u00f6kkentheti a gyullad\u00e1sos medi\u00e1torok termel\u00e9s\u00e9t. Az EGFR jel\u00e1tviteli \u00fatvonal, mint kulcsfontoss\u00e1g\u00fa jel\u00e1tviteli \u00fatvonal az emberi szervezetben, k\u00f6zvet\u00edti a sejtek apopt\u00f3zis\u00e1t \u00e9s prolifer\u00e1ci\u00f3j\u00e1t, \u00e9s \u00f6sszef\u00fcgg a vastagb\u00e9l ny\u00e1lkah\u00e1rtya-k\u00e1rosod\u00e1s\u00e1nak el\u0151fordul\u00e1s\u00e1val. Ez\u00e9rt az EGFR jel\u00e1tviteli \u00fatvonalba val\u00f3 beavatkoz\u00e1s lehet\u0151s\u00e9get ny\u00fajt az UC kezel\u00e9s\u00e9re. Vannak tanulm\u00e1nyok, amelyek azt mutatj\u00e1k, hogy a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s b\u00e9lny\u00e1lkah\u00e1rty\u00e1j\u00e1nak k\u00e1rosod\u00e1sa befoly\u00e1solhatja az EGFR expresszi\u00f3j\u00e1t, ez\u00e1ltal cs\u00f6kkentve a vastagb\u00e9lny\u00e1lkah\u00e1rty\u00e1ra gyakorolt v\u00e9d\u0151 \u00e9s reparat\u00edv hat\u00e1s\u00e1t, \u00e9s meg\u00e1llap\u00edtott\u00e1k, hogy az EGFR szintje szoros \u00f6sszef\u00fcgg\u00e9sben \u00e1ll az UC ki\u00fajul\u00e1s\u00e1val. A HSP90AA1 szorosan kapcsol\u00f3dik a gyullad\u00e1shoz, \u00e9s szab\u00e1lyozhatja a sejtprolifer\u00e1ci\u00f3t \u00e9s az apopt\u00f3zist. A HSP90AA1 g\u00e1tl\u00e1sa autof\u00e1gi\u00e1t induk\u00e1lhat \u00e9s jav\u00edthatja a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1st.<br \/>\nFelt\u00e9telezhet\u0151, hogy a Weng Bu ter\u00e1pi\u00e1s hat\u00e1st gyakorolhat az UC-re a fent eml\u00edtett \u00f6t c\u00e9lfeh\u00e9rje gyullad\u00e1scs\u00f6kkent\u0151, antioxid\u00e1ns \u00e9s a sejt apopt\u00f3zis\u00e1nak cs\u00f6kkent\u00e9s\u00e9re ir\u00e1nyul\u00f3 szab\u00e1lyoz\u00e1s\u00e1val. A molekul\u00e1ris dokkol\u00e1si eredm\u00e9nyek azt is kimutatt\u00e1k, hogy a Weng Bu j\u00f3 k\u00f6t\u0151d\u00e9si aktivit\u00e1ssal rendelkezik a fent eml\u00edtett \u00f6t k\u00f6zponti g\u00e9nnel.<br \/>\nA KEGG-eredm\u00e9nyek azt mutatt\u00e1k, hogy a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s Onbu kezel\u00e9s\u00e9nek f\u0151 \u00fatvonalai k\u00f6z\u00e9 tartoznak a cellul\u00e1ris immunol\u00f3giai kutat\u00e1s alapvet\u0151 \u00fatvonalai, mint p\u00e9ld\u00e1ul a T-sejt receptor jel\u00e1tviteli \u00fatvonal, a MAPK jel\u00e1tviteli \u00fatvonal \u00e9s a TNF - \u03b1 jel\u00e1tviteli \u00fatvonal. Az IL-6, a tumor nekr\u00f3zis faktor alfa \u00e9s az interleukin-1 b\u00e9ta h\u00e1rom gyakori gyullad\u00e1sos faktor a gyullad\u00e1sos v\u00e1laszban. A TNF - \u03b1 \u00e9s az IL-1 \u03b2 fontos pro-inflammatorikus faktorok az akut UC korai szakasz\u00e1ban. A pro-inflammatorikus faktorok T-sejt apopt\u00f3zisra gyakorolt g\u00e1tl\u00f3 hat\u00e1sa tart\u00f3san pro-inflammatorikus szerepet j\u00e1tszik, ez\u00e1ltal r\u00e9szt vesz az UC kialakul\u00e1s\u00e1ban \u00e9s fejl\u0151d\u00e9s\u00e9ben. Vannak tanulm\u00e1nyok, amelyek azt mutatj\u00e1k, hogy a t\u00fcd\u0151 \u00e9s a b\u00e9lsz\u00f6vetek k\u00f3ros k\u00e1rosod\u00e1sa a TNF - \u03b1\/NF - \u03ba B jel\u00e1tviteli \u00fatvonalon kereszt\u00fcl jav\u00edthat\u00f3, el\u00e9rve a t\u00fcd\u0151 \u00e9s a b\u00e9l egy\u00fcttes kezel\u00e9s\u00e9nek hat\u00e1s\u00e1t. A mitog\u00e9n aktiv\u00e1lt protein kin\u00e1z jel\u00e1tviteli \u00fatvonal mag\u00e1ban foglalja az ERK \u00e9s a p38 MAPK jel\u00e1tviteli \u00fatvonalakat, amelyek r\u00e9szt vehetnek k\u00fcl\u00f6nb\u00f6z\u0151 fiziol\u00f3giai \u00e9s patol\u00f3giai folyamatok szab\u00e1lyoz\u00e1s\u00e1ban, mint p\u00e9ld\u00e1ul a gyullad\u00e1s, az oxidat\u00edv stressz, a sejtdifferenci\u00e1l\u00f3d\u00e1s \u00e9s az apopt\u00f3zis. A MAPK jel\u00e1tvitel-\u00e1tvitel szorosan kapcsol\u00f3dik az UC gyullad\u00e1sos v\u00e1lasz\u00e1hoz.<br \/>\nA TNF - \u03b1 az els\u0151 citokin, amely a szervezetben k\u00e1ros ingerek hat\u00e1s\u00e1ra felszabadul, \u00e9s az IL-1 \u03b2-t a TNF - \u03b1 induk\u00e1lhatja. Az IL-1 \u03b2 n\u00f6veked\u00e9se szinergikusan serkentheti az IL-6 termel\u00e9s\u00e9t a TNF - \u03b1-val egy\u00fctt. Ez\u00e9rt ez a tanulm\u00e1ny h\u00e1l\u00f3zati farmakol\u00f3giai \u00e9s molekul\u00e1ris dokkol\u00e1si technik\u00e1kat haszn\u00e1lt, hogy megj\u00f3solja az Onbu potenci\u00e1lis ter\u00e1pi\u00e1s c\u00e9lpontjait \u00e9s jel\u00e1tviteli \u00fatvonalait a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1sban. A farmakol\u00f3giai \u00e9rt\u00e9kel\u00e9shez a fek\u00e9lyes vastagb\u00e9lgyullad\u00e1s eg\u00e9rmodellj\u00e9t a DSS szabad fogyaszt\u00e1s\u00e1val replik\u00e1lt\u00e1k.
